The house dog slept in the yard, and a stray wild pigeon had come down into the quadrangle, and was picking at some grain that was spilt there.

From the garden came the shouts of the children and the happy laughter of Mary Grant.
"There she is now," said Pinnock.

"Hadn't I better get her to come in and get the thing over ?" He went out, and came back very soon.

"Mrs.Gordon and Miss Grant are coming," he said.

"She said she would like Mrs.Gordon to be with her." Before long they came in and sat down.
